Essential Skills for Success in Health Data Mining

The Postgraduate Certificate in Advanced Health Data Mining for Insights is designed to provide a robust foundation in data mining techniques tailored specifically for healthcare. Here are some of the critical skills you will acquire:

1. Advanced Data Mining Techniques: You will learn cutting-edge data mining methods such as machine learning algorithms, predictive modeling, and pattern recognition. These skills are crucial for analyzing large health datasets and extracting meaningful insights.

2. Healthcare Database Management: Understanding how to manage and query healthcare databases efficiently is essential. This includes proficiency in using SQL and other data management tools to extract, clean, and prepare data for analysis.

3. Statistical Analysis and Modeling: A strong grasp of statistical methods is vital for interpreting data and building predictive models. You will learn how to apply various statistical techniques to health data, ensuring accurate and reliable results.

4. Ethical Considerations in Health Data Analysis: As data becomes more critical, understanding the ethical implications of data use is paramount. The course covers topics such as patient privacy, data security, and the responsible use of health data.

Best Practices for Healthcare Data Mining

Implementing best practices in health data mining is not just about using the right tools; it’s about ensuring that your insights are actionable and beneficial. Here are some best practices you will master:

1. Data Quality and Cleaning: High-quality data is the foundation of any effective analysis. You will learn techniques to identify and correct data errors, ensuring that your findings are robust and reliable.

2. Interdisciplinary Collaboration: Effective data mining in healthcare requires collaboration across different disciplines. You will learn how to work with healthcare professionals, IT specialists, and other data analysts to ensure that your insights are relevant and impactful.

3. Continuous Learning and Adaptation: Healthcare data is constantly evolving, and so are the tools and techniques for analyzing it. The course emphasizes the importance of staying updated with the latest trends and technologies in data science.

4. Communication and Visualization: Being able to communicate your findings effectively is crucial. You will learn how to present complex data insights in a clear and understandable manner, using tools like Tableau, Power BI, or R Shiny for data visualization.

Career Opportunities in Health Data Mining

The demand for skilled health data miners is on the rise, driven by the increasing volume and complexity of health data. Here are some career paths you can explore:

1. Healthcare Data Analyst: Work with healthcare providers to analyze patient data, identify trends, and improve operational efficiency.

2. Health Informaticist: Focus on the management and use of health information to enhance patient care and healthcare delivery.

3. Research Analyst: Contribute to medical research by analyzing health data to uncover new insights and develop evidence-based practices.

4. Data Scientist in Healthcare: Apply advanced data science techniques to solve complex healthcare problems, from disease prediction to personalized medicine.
